- Advertisement -Washington, D.C. – Rep. Shri Thanedar of Michigan’s 13th Congressional District addresses recent discussions surrounding the HBSJ Caucus. He issued the following statement:“In response to the comments and concerns raised about the HBSJ Caucus, I wish to clarify our intent and standing. The HBSJ Caucus was founded with the primary objective of championing religious freedom for all, specifically promoting understanding and peace for the dharmic religious communities. It’s our aspiration that in the future, other caucuses will emerge, each representing and supporting the diverse religious communities in our nation, be it Christianity, Islam, or any other faith. However, it’s paramount to clarify that this support does not necessarily indicate a complete alignment with their views or goals.
